“My role will transition to being exec chair & CTO, overseeing product, software & sysops,” Musk said in a tweet.
Musk said in November he expected to reduce his time at Twitter and eventually find a new leader to run the social media company.
The move is likely to allay Tesla (NASDAQ:TSLA) investors’ concerns, who have been increasingly worried about the time that Musk is devoting to turning around Twitter.
Tesla Inc shares jumped 2.4% in volume spike on the news.
